The Role of AI in Fraud ⁢Prevention

AI technologies offer ‌unparalleled advantages in detecting and preventing fraudulent activities within​ pharmacy‍ operations. By analyzing vast datasets and identifying patterns indicative of fraud, AI ⁣systems​ can alert pharmacists to potential risks in real-time. This section explores the key benefits and‍ practical‍ applications⁤ of AI in fraud⁣ prevention, ⁤as envisioned by Fayazoddin Mohamad.

Benefits of AI in Pharmacy ‌Fraud Prevention

  • Enhanced Detection Capabilities: AI algorithms⁣ can process and analyze data ⁢at a scale and⁢ speed ⁣unattainable by human efforts alone, ⁤significantly improving the detection of ​fraudulent activities.
  • Real-Time Monitoring: Continuous monitoring ‍of transactions and prescriptions ensures immediate identification of suspicious activities, facilitating prompt intervention.
  • Predictive Analysis: AI can predict potential fraud scenarios based on historical data, allowing pharmacies to implement‍ preventative measures proactively.
  • Cost Efficiency: By automating fraud detection ​processes, pharmacies can reduce operational costs associated with manual monitoring and investigation.

Practical Tips for Implementing AI in Fraud Prevention

  1. Data ⁤Quality and ​Accessibility: Ensure that the data fed into AI systems is ⁤accurate, comprehensive,⁣ and readily​ accessible for analysis.
  2. Customized ⁢AI Solutions: Develop AI models‌ tailored⁤ to the specific needs and operational nuances of the pharmacy, enhancing the ​effectiveness of fraud ⁢detection.
  3. Continuous Learning and Adaptation: Regularly update AI algorithms to​ learn from new fraud patterns and adapt to ⁤evolving tactics used by fraudsters.
  4. Collaboration with Regulatory Bodies: Work closely with healthcare⁢ regulators ‌to align AI fraud prevention strategies with legal and ethical ⁢standards.
